14.                                      ACQUISITIONS

On July 24, 2014, the Company acquired OpenTable, Inc., a leading online restaurant reservation business, in a cash transaction. The purchase price of OpenTable was approximately $2.5 billion (approximately $2.4 billion net of cash acquired) or $103.00 per share of OpenTable common stock. The Company funded the acquisition from cash on hand in the United States and $995 million borrowed under the Company's revolving credit facility, which the Company had repaid as of September 30, 2014 (see Note 8 for a description of the credit facility). Also, in connection with this acquisition, the Company assumed unvested employee stock options and restricted stock units with an acquisition fair value of approximately $95 million (see Note 2). The Company's consolidated financial statements include the accounts of OpenTable starting on July 24, 2014.

OpenTable has built a strong brand helping diners secure restaurant reservations online at over 31,000 restaurants across the United States and select non-U.S. markets.  OpenTable also helps restaurants manage their reservations and connect directly with their customers.  The Company believes that OpenTable has significant global potential and intends to leverage its international experience and capabilities in support of OpenTable's international growth.

The purchase price allocations were not completed as of September 30, 2014 and are pending the completion of the valuation of the identifiable intangible assets. The Company plans to complete the valuation of these identifiable intangibles in the fourth quarter of 2014. (1) Includes cash acquired of $126 million.

(2) Acquired definite-lived intangibles, with a weighted average life of 18.8 years, consisted of trade names of $980 million with an estimated useful life of 20 years, supply and distribution agreements of $250 million with an estimated useful life of 15 years, and technology of $15 million with estimated useful life of 5 years.

(3) Goodwill is not tax deductible.

(4) Includes deferred tax liabilities of $477 million.

OpenTable's revenues and earnings since the acquisition date and pro forma results of operations have not been presented separately as such financial information is not material to the Company's results of operations.

In the second quarter of 2014, the Company acquired certain businesses which provide hotel marketing services. The Company's consolidated financial statements include the accounts of these businesses starting at their respective acquisition dates. The Company paid approximately $98 million, net of cash acquired, to purchase these businesses. The purchase price allocations were not completed as of September 30, 2014. As of September 30, 2014, the Company recognized a liability of approximately $13 million for estimated contingent payments related to these acquisitions. The estimated contingent payments are based upon probability weighted average payments for specific performance factors from the acquisition dates through December 31, 2018. The range of undiscounted outcomes for the estimated contingent payments is approximately $0 to $71 million.

The Company incurred $6.9 million of professional fees for the nine months ended September 30, 2014 related to these consummated acquisitions.
